RDA, linked data, and development Gordon Dunsire Presented to FOBID Studiedag "Standaardisatie: keurslijf of kans?", Den Haag, The Netherlands, September 28, 2016
RDA data “RDA is a package of data elements, guidelines, and instructions for creating library and cultural heritage resource metadata that are well-formed according to international models for user-focussed linked data applications.” RDA Toolkit provides the user-focussed elements, guidelines, and instructions. RDA Registry provides the infrastructure for well-formed, linked, RDA data applications. Open Metadata Registry (OMR) provides linked data representation of RDA elements. The RDA data ecosystem is summed up in this sentence introducing the RDA Board’s announcement of RDA’s strategic directions. The RDA package is delivered by an infrastructure of two interacting services. The human-facing components, including the guidelines and instructions, are the Toolkit. The data-facing components are contained in the Registry. Applying the data capture and storage techniques in RDA Toolkit to the data architecture in the RDA Registry produces well-formed data for RDA applications.
Development contexts (2-3 years) Governance transition from Anglo-American to international communities FRBR Library Reference Model and other international standards (IFLA, ISSN, …) Toolkit review and re-organization
FRBR-LRM and RDA LRM is “a high-level conceptual model … intended as a guide or basis on which to elaborate cataloguing rules” RDA guidance, instructions, elements “operates at a greater level of generality than FRBRoo, which seeks to be comparable in terms of generality with CIDOC CRM” RDA cultural heritage communities “this model is developed very much with semantic web technologies in mind” RDA linked data communities
FRBR-LRM and RDA entities RDA refines LRM relationships as element sub-types (RDF sub-properties) FRBR-LRM and RDA entities Any Thing: Covers all other types of thing Res has appellation Nomen is created by W Agent E Place M is type of I Collective agent is associated with is modified by Timespan P F C
Semantic refinement Coarse/General Res1 Res2 Fine/Specific Res1 Res2 is associated with Res2 has creator has artist Fine/Specific Res1 is associated with Res2 is derivative (E) is adapted as (E) is adapted as graphic novel (E)
Translations and multilingual RDA The RDA Translations policy requires translations of RDA Reference: Element set and value vocabulary labels, definitions, and scope notes Linked data version of RDA Reference is available from the OMR, RDA Registry, and GitHub (open license allows commercial use)
Semantic Web
Global data Swedish work German translation French cataloguer
Relationship data RDA instructions accommodate related entities identified by: * Unstructured description * Structured description (aggregate of attribute values) * Access point (structured description) or Identifier * URI (identifier for global linked data) RDA "4-fold path": Data stored in relationship object property (URI) or datatype property with plain literal (unstructured) or typed literal with syntax encoding scheme (structured)
Local vocabularies Translations! Local terms in RDA vocabularies: Extensions and refinements (narrower/broader, equivalent) Ex: Synonyms, localized terms Local vocabularies with similar semantics: Substitutions in local Application Profile Ex: Gender Semantic coherency maintained between OWL object and datatype properties and RDFS properties
RDA RDF property family Domain Property Range Unconstrained Canonical RDA (Toolkit) Object property Thing Datatype property String subPropertyOf Unconstrained properties generalize RDA for non-FRBR/LRM models
Who, when, how? The challenges for linked data Building the global from the local is essential But the global infrastructure needs coordination Who, when, how? Triples store(s) for data Maps between element sets Maps between value vocabularies Data triple maintenance services Linked data catalogues
Thank you! rscchair@rdatoolkit.org RSC website RDA Toolkit http://www.rda-rsc.org/ RDA Toolkit http://www.rdatoolkit.org/ RDA Registry http://www.rdaregistry.info/ RDA data, Jane-athons, etc. http://www.rballs.info/